Transaction 3453c2f159bbbb08820584757dbdc71920fa273668d19a7a480d3dda79222f29

1 Input
2 Outputs
  • 3453c2f159bbbb08820584757dbdc71920fa273668d19a7a480d3dda79222f29:0
  • value  5000000
    address  16fQChkbut2MAUcSTsHqJ5UAfu8nPch3Cg
  • 3453c2f159bbbb08820584757dbdc71920fa273668d19a7a480d3dda79222f29:1
  • value  24794297
    address  15n3Lu8jSWZd4BigBw46g5bFhiZ1gJ4xJc